Recognizing Cataract Surgery Process



Discovering the actions associated with cataract surgical treatment can assist reduce any anxiousness or uncertainty you may have regarding the procedure. Cataract surgery is an usual and highly successful procedure that entails removing the over cast lens in your eye and replacing it with a clear artificial lens.

Prior to the surgical procedure, your eye will certainly be numbed with eye decreases or a shot to ensure you do not feel any type of pain during the treatment. The doctor will certainly make a tiny incision in your eye to access the cataract and break it up using ultrasound waves before carefully removing it.

Once the cataract is eliminated, the synthetic lens will be put in its area. The whole surgical treatment commonly takes about 15-30 mins per eye and is generally done one eye at a time.

Post-Operative Treatment Tips



After cataract surgical procedure, supplying correct post-operative treatment is essential for your liked one's recuperation. Guarantee they put on the safety guard over their eye as instructed by the physician. Help them provide recommended eye drops and drugs in a timely manner to stop infection and aid recovery.

Motivate your liked one to avoid touching or rubbing their eyes, as this can lead to problems. Aid them in following any constraints on flexing, lifting heavy objects, or joining arduous activities to prevent stress on the eyes. Make sure they attend all follow-up consultations with the eye doctor for monitoring progression.



Keep the eye location tidy and completely dry, avoiding water or soap directly in the eyes. Motivate your liked one to wear sunglasses to shield their eyes from bright light and glow during the healing process. Hold your horses and supportive as they recuperate, supplying support with day-to-day tasks as required.
